Michael Palin to Narrate New ‘Clangers’ Series

BBC, Coolabi Group, Smallfilms and Sprout co-production set to air Spring 2015.

CBeebies, Coolabi Group, Smallfilms and Sprout are excited to announce that award-winning actor, writer, presenter and comedian Michael Palin is confirmed to narrate the much-anticipated new Clangers series. The 52 x 11’ stop-motion animation is expected to launch in the UK in Spring 2015. It is a contemporary version of the iconic British classic television show, which first aired on the BBC in 1969.

Michael Palin is best-known for being one of the members of the comedy legends Monty Python and for his ground-breaking travel documentaries. Of his role in the new Clangers series, he said: “The world of the Clangers is delightful and irresistible. It's a real pleasure and a great privilege to be a part of its return to television.”

The Clangers marks the multi-award winning entertainer’s first foray into children’s animation, having previously authored a collection of children’s books. His humor, insight and warmth have made him a firm favorite both in the UK and abroad and he is now turning his talents to yet another sphere, observing and commenting on the charming, surprising and wonderful activities of the Clangers.

Palin takes up the mantle from the late Oliver Postgate, creator and narrator of the original series, who is often cited alongside original Clangers’ co-creator, Peter Firmin, as one of the founding fathers of U.K. animation.

“Michael Palin was my first and favourite choice, so of course I'm absolutely delighted,” commented Oliver’s son, Daniel Postgate, who will be executive producing the new series alongside Peter Firmin. “Among other things, he's been a warm and charming guide for us all in his extensive travels around this world, so it seems wonderfully appropriate that he should pack his bags once more, go off across the starry expanse of space and do the same for the world of the Clangers.”

The Clangers are a family -- pink, long-nosed, inventive and loveable mouse-shaped creatures -- who communicate with distinctive whistles and live on a small blue planet, out in the starry stretches of space, not far from Earth. The narrator comments on the thrilling and often hilarious events which occur in every episode. The cast of characters consists of Major, Mother, Small (a boy), Tiny (a girl) and Granny. Other favorites returning to the new version are the Soup Dragon, The Iron Chicken, the Sky Moos, the Glow Buzzers and the mischievous Froglets. These and many other peculiar creatures, create a warm and harmonious world of fun, imagination, exploration and invention.

The £5 million production is already underway with stop-motion specialists Factory Transmedia (Strange Hill High, Raa Raa the Noisy Lion), and award-winning puppet makers, Mackinnon and Saunders (Tim Burton’s Corpse Bride, Wes Anderson’s Fantastic Mr Fox, Mars Attacks). Peter Firmin is also part of the design process and Daniel Postgate is writing storylines and scripts. BBC Worldwide is the international distributor.

Coolabi has already inked licensing deals with Character Options as the master toy partner and Penguin has signed a publishing agreement. Other licensees onboard include; Immediate Media Co (magazine publisher), C&M Licensing (leading apparel supplier), MV Sports & Leisure Limited (wheeled toy specialist), Gemma International Ltd (greeting cards & gift wrap publisher), Trade Mark Collections (children's bag supplier) and Rainbow Productions (costume character creators).
